Breast cancer is one of the main causes of cancer death worldwide. Early diagnostics significantly increases the chances of correct treatment and survival, but this process is tedious and often leads to a disagreement between pathologists. The diagnosis is based on the qualification of histopathologist, who will look for abnormal cells. However, if the histopathologist is not well-trained, this may lead to wrong diagnosis. Computer- aided diagnosis systems showed potential for improving the diagnostic accuracy. In this work, we develop the computational approach based on deep convolution neural networks for breast cancer histology image classification. Hematoxylin and eosin stained breast histology microscopy image dataset is provided as a part of the ICIAR 2018 Grand Challenge on Breast Cancer Histology Images. Our approach utilizes several deep neural network architectures. Convolutional Neural Networks for Binary class classification and multiclass classification. The Binary class classification is used to classify the cancer cells to malignant and benign. And the Multiclass classification these classes into different subclasses like adenosis, fibroadenoma, phyllodes tumour, tabular adenoma for benign class and ductal carcinoma, lobular carcinoma, mucinous carcinoma, papillary carcinoma for malignant class. The result will show Convolutional Neural Networks outperformed the handcrafted feature based classification with high accuracy in both binary and multiclass classification.

Construction industry is considered as one of the most important and second largest industries in India after agriculture. It is well known that most construction projects in India, especially in Tamil Nadu are exposed to time and cost overrun or both. Time cost schedule is a crucial task in construction project management. This phenomenon may affect the progress of construction industry in India as well as may expose many institutions of construction to be destroyed. For instance; it can materially help to identify the expected financial requirements. It is also an important tool for the time control process. Construction project time schedule is greatly affected by many uncertain but predictable factors. This research lists the main factors affecting time and cost overrun and discusses their influence on schedule performance. The main factors are analysis using Statistical Package for the Social Science. From the analysis planning and scheduling deficiencies, financial unavailability, quality of materials, rain / inclement weather effect, inaccurate time estimates, design changes by owner found to be most critical factors.

Engineered cementitious composite (ECC) is an ultra-ductile cement based material reinforced with fibers. It is also called as Bendable concrete. ECC has many capabilities due to its superior properties characterized by high ductility, low permeability and high tensile strength. In this paper, the conventional concrete and engineered cementitious composite concrete are prepared of M30 grade incorporated with polypropylene fiber and sandwiched using steel mesh and the results are being compared and studied. The flexural behaviour of a sandwiched engineered cementitious composite (ECC) is studied and compared with that observed in a conventional concrete. Results of the sandwiched ECC concrete slab test indicate that brittle failures as shear failure and bond splitting failure observed in the conventional concrete slab can be prevented by using PP-ECC in place of the concrete. As a result, the sandwiched PP-ECC concrete slab indicate excellent ductile manner.

Road accidents can happen due to various causes but drowsiness, rash driving, drinking, and driving are among the most important factors. Driver drowsiness is a serious threat to road safety. Drowsiness affects the drivers’ sensory, cognitive, and psychomotor abilities, which are necessary for safe driving. Most driver monitoring systems already embedded in vehicles to detect drowsiness use vehicle-based features (i.e., measures) computed by outward-facing cameras for lane tracking or steering wheel angle sensors to analyse lane keeping and steering control behaviour. Though various drowsiness detection systems have been developed during last decade based on many factors, still the systems were demanding an improvement in terms of efficiency, accuracy, cost, speed, and availability, etc. Drowsiness is a term in which a driver feels sleepy while driving and this can detect it by blinking of eyes and yawning. In this project, proposed an integrated approach depends on the eye and mouth closure status (PERCLOS)) face features of the driver. The Face Detector is used to locate the face of a driver in an image and returns as a bounding box or rectangle box values. The Facial Landmark Shape Predictors uses two algorithms namely fixed thresholding and dynamic frame thresholding to extract the facial features that help in calculating essential parameters, i.e., Eye Aspect Ratio (EAR) and Mouth Opening Ratio (MOR). The two methods use both MOR and EAR parameters to decide the driver’s drowsiness level. Then it Alert or warn the driver by playing sounds or voice message. This helps to find the status of the closed eyes or opened mouth like yawning, and any frame finds that has hand gestures like nodding or covering opened mouth with hand as innate nature of humans when trying to control the sleepiness. This system uses computer vision technology which uses cameras to predict the driver’s fatigue and alert the driver to take a rest.

The most important component of any electronic device has historically been the arithmetic and logic unit. An efficient algorithmic function, such as addition and multiplication, which is required for an arithmetic as well as logic unit to be significant in the current improvement. For performing modular arithmetic in several cryptography and pseudorandom bit generator (PRBG) algorithms, the three-operand binary adder is the fundamental functional unit. In this paper, this study purposes a reverse carry propagate adder A carry input signal is more important than the carry output signal because, in the RCPA structure, the carry signal flows counter-clockwise from the most significant bit to the least significant bit. In the presence of delay changes, this carry propagation technique results in greater stability. Three implementations of the reverse carry propagate full-adder cell with different delay, power, energy, and accuracy levels are introduced by this study.As a result, it continues as one of the greatest options for creating huge arithmetic circuits with little increase in area and minimal power and energy usage.
